Output 352c3c95ceee1a6e6638a9de9e5fcce4b9763f92d17fd89207a4997286d398f1:12

value
14502392
script pubkey
OP_HASH160 OP_PUSHBYTES_20 64d76a7838008d4bd0e08055b14941b4eea30e7b OP_EQUAL
address
3AtDZ5vaBTQ5eh2eK7C4W6yVwEnqqEmxyQ
transaction
352c3c95ceee1a6e6638a9de9e5fcce4b9763f92d17fd89207a4997286d398f1
spent
true